Most people go with gc2b or Underworks. gc2b is more comfortable, but Underworks binds flatter. It's just personal preference. Also if you do get Underworks, note that their black binders are stretchier than white binders. As for half/full ones: I prefer half ones, because full ones are usually awkward to tuck into my pants, and if I don't they don't bind as flat. However, if you have back pain or anything, a full binder would probably work better as it distributes the pressure equally.
